I got a tip Monday that Schwa was shuttered over the weekend.

When we asked the publicist, no real response was given for why it was closed, but late Tuesday night it was discovered that eccentric executive chef/owner Michael Carlson had broken his leg.

We wish him a speedy recovery!

UPDATE: The guys over at AV Club Chicago tell 312DD: "Got a call from Schwa confirming reservations for tomorrow, so they seem to be open while Carlson recovers."
